
Reptilia · Squamata
Coeranoscincus frontalisde Vis, 1888
Limbless Snake-tooth Skink
Photograph by Matt B, CC BY, via iNaturalist
A burrowing, active by day or night, meat-eating skink from the Australo-Pacific region, reaching 290 mm snout to vent.

Invertebrates, mainly earthworms (Greer 2005)
Nocturnal (Swanson 2007), Probably cathemeral. This fossorial species is mostly found under logs. However, Keith McDonald (ex Queensland National Parks research scientist; pers. Comm.) tells me that a fellow ranger at Mt Spec told him that he had found them moving around in leaf litter by day, and Scott Eipper (pers. comm.) ran over one in a carpark at night. These seem to be the only direct observations of activity either by day or night. Swanson (2007) seems to be an unreliable source.

Keeping one
3 ft 10 in × 3 ft 10 in × 2 ft 5 in(116 × 116 × 73 cm)
Minimum length × width × height, for one animal. Bigger is always better. Substrate at least 5.75 in (15 cm) deep.
The standard sizes ground-dwelling species at 4 × 4 × 2.5 times snout-vent length.
Burrows, so substrate deep enough to dig in matters as much as floor area.
Mindestanforderungen an die Haltung von Reptilien (Sachverständigengutachten), German Federal Ministry for Nutrition, Agriculture and Forestry, Animal Welfare Division, 10 January 1997. The standard states these floor areas are recommendations rather than binding limits.
From this animal’s own snout-vent length of 11.5 in (290 mm), at 4 × 4 × 2.5 times it, following the German federal welfare standard — how this is worked out.
